Question
Evaluate:
`5/9 + 3/-4`
Advertisements
Solution
`5/9 - 3/4`
| 2 | 9, 4 |
| 2 | 9, 2 |
| 3 | 9, 1 |
| 3 | 3, 1 |
| 1,1 |
(LCM of 9 and 4 = 2 x 2 x 3 x 3 = 36)
= `(5xx4)/(9xx4) - (3xx9)/(4xx9)`
= `(20-27)/36 = (-7)/36`
(LCM of 9 and 4 = 36)
= `(-7)/36`
